Of course I understand that before the age of 35 it’s a big NO regarding a surgery but I was wondering that if after this age it will be more approachable You can defiantly get a HT earlier then 35, anywhere into your upper 20s is where it starts to become a realistic option. The problem is the more hair you lose and the more you will lose (future pattern) will determine what a realistic outcome of the procedure will be. For example if you have stabilized your hairloss and are approaching 30 you can get a minor FUE HT to build any loss in the hairline. On the other hand, if you're approaching 30 and are also approaching a full NW5 you're looking at 2-3 major procedures with much more conservative possible outcomes and probably the suggestion of a FUT depending on your donor capacity. I would 100% be trying to go for maintenance/prevention if I were you. You never know how the technology will improve or if other treatments will come out down the line that youl be able to add as well. Your hairloss isn't that bad (yet) and can probably easily be salvaged. Edited April 18, 2021 by TrialAcc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
